Key Ingredients & Substitutions

Bourbon: This is the heart of the drink. Use your favorite brand, but if you prefer something lighter, rye whiskey can work too for a spicier flavor.

Cranberry Juice: Fresh or unsweetened juice is best to keep the drink tart. If you can only find sweetened varieties, use less to suit your taste. You could also experiment with pomegranate juice for a different twist!

Lime Juice: Fresh lime juice really brightens the drink. If you don’t have fresh limes, bottled lime juice can be a quick substitute, but fresh is usually better.

Ginger Beer: Choose a good quality ginger beer that you enjoy. Some are spicier than others, so pick one that suits your taste. You can substitute it with ginger ale, but that will be less spicy.

How Do You Get the Perfect Balance of Flavors?

Balancing the flavors in your Cranberry Bourbon Mule is key! Start with just the right amount of lime juice to counteract the sweetness of the cranberry juice. Adjust to taste; sometimes, even a little more lime can brighten up the flavors.

  • Use a jigger for accurate measurements—this helps maintain balance!
  • Pour the ginger beer gently on top to maintain its fizz while mixing.
  • Taste your mixture before garnishing! You might want to add more lime or ginger beer based on your preference.

How to Make a Cranberry Bourbon Mule

Ingredients You’ll Need:

  • 2 oz bourbon
  • 1 oz cranberry juice (unsweetened or lightly sweetened)
  • 1/2 oz fresh lime juice
  • 3 oz ginger beer
  • Fresh cranberries (for garnish)
  • Lime wedge (for garnish)
  • Ice cubes
  • Optional: sprig of thyme or rosemary for garnish

How Much Time Will You Need?

This refreshing drink takes about 5 minutes to prepare. Just a quick mix and garnish, and you’re ready to enjoy a lovely Cranberry Bourbon Mule!

Step-by-Step Instructions:

1. Prepare Your Glass:

Start by filling a rocks glass with ice cubes. This will keep your drink perfectly chilled! Feel free to use more or less ice, depending on how cold you like it.

2. Mix the Base:

Next, pour 2 ounces of bourbon, 1 ounce of cranberry juice, and 1/2 ounce of fresh lime juice over the ice. These ingredients come together to create a deliciously tart and smooth combination.

3. Add the Ginger Beer:

Top off your mixture with 3 ounces of ginger beer. Gently stir the drink with a spoon or a straw to combine the flavors without losing too much fizz. The spicy ginger will mix beautifully with the sweetness and tartness of the cranberry and lime.

4. Garnish and Serve:

Time to add some flair! Garnish your drink with a lime wedge and a few fresh cranberries, allowing them to float on top. If you want to add an extra touch of flavor, toss in a small sprig of thyme or rosemary. It not only looks pretty, but it adds a lovely herbal note!

5. Cheers!

Serve your Cranberry Bourbon Mule immediately and enjoy! Sip slowly, and let the festive flavors fill your holiday spirit or any cozy gathering.

Can I Use Different Types of Whiskey?

Definitely! While bourbon is traditional and provides a smooth base, you can experiment with rye whiskey for a spicier kick or even a flavored whiskey if you’re feeling adventurous.

Can I Make This Drink Non-Alcoholic?

Absolutely! For a mocktail version, simply replace the bourbon with extra ginger beer or a splash of apple juice for added sweetness. The rest of the recipe remains the same.

How Should I Store Leftover Ingredients?

If you have leftover cranberry juice or ginger beer, store them in their original containers in the fridge; they will stay fresh for about a week. Fresh lime juice is best used right away, but you can store any leftovers for a few days in the refrigerator as well.

Can I Make a Pitcher of Cranberry Bourbon Mules?

Yes! To make a pitcher, just multiply the ingredients by the number of servings you need. Mix everything in a large pitcher without the ice, then serve over ice in individual glasses to keep the drinks cold without diluting them.
